VS Code和Visual Studio有哪些区别
其实很多小伙伴一开始会搞混VS Code和Visual Studio,其实它们有挺多不同点的,咱们来扒一扒:
-
目标用户不同:VS Code主要针对前端开发者,或者说那些喜欢轻量级编辑器的人,尤其适合跨平台开发;而Visual Studio则更适合Windows平台的开发者,侧重点在于大型项目和企业级应用。
-
架构方面:VS Code是基于Electron框架开发的,这就意味着它可以在Windows、Mac、Linux等多个操作系统上跑,超级方便!Visual Studio是专门为Windows系统打造,偏向深度集成。
-
支持的编程语言:VS Code的语言支持超丰富,插件多到眼花,随便装;不过Visual Studio支持的语言更多,包括C#、VB、C++等微软生态常用语言,适合专业开发。
-
插件生态:VS Code的插件生态简直爆炸,功能扩展特别灵活,社区超活跃;Visual Studio虽然也有插件,但相比之下,种类少了点。
-
功能完整性:Visual Studio是一整套IDE,除代码编辑外,还包括调试、测试、版本控制等一条龙服务,VS Code更像是个轻量级编辑器,依赖插件来填充功能。
总之,VS Code适合追求灵活轻便和跨平台的小伙伴,而Visual Studio更适合那些需要强大IDE功能和Windows开发环境的朋友。

Visual Studio各版本哪个更好用 Visual Studio怎么创建C语言项目
关于Visual Studio的版本选择,咱们来详细聊聊,帮你找到适合自己的那款:
- 社区版(Community)
- 费用:完全免费,这点绝对吸引人!
- 功能:包含大多数开发所需功能,特别适合学生、个人开发者和小型团队使用。
-
适用场景:轻量级项目和学习开发没有压力!
-
专业版(Professional)
- 费用:需要付费。
- 功能:在社区版基础上增加了企业级功能,比如更强的调试、协作和测试工具。
-
适用场景:中型团队,追求效率和可靠性的开发者。
-
企业版(Enterprise)
- 费用:价格较高,适合大型组织。
- 功能:提供高级分析、自动化测试和高级调试功能。
- 适用场景:大规模项目、复杂系统开发。
说到创建C语言项目,其实步骤简单又直观:
- 先打开Visual Studio,点击“创建新项目”。
- 在弹窗中选择“C++”选项,因为C语言在Visual Studio里是基于C++环境的哈。
- 进入主界面后,找到“解决方案管理器”里的“源文件”,右键选择“添加” → “新建项”。
- 在弹出的窗口中选择“添加C++文件”,给文件取个名字,点“添加”就大功告成啦。
另外,关于哪个版本最好用,简单来说:
- 社区版对于大多数初学者和个人开发者足够用,还支持跨平台,易上手。
- 需要更高级功能的,可以选择Professional版。
- 超大型项目或者企业需求,Enterprise版当然是首选。
需要注意的是,如果处理超大型项目,Visual Studio 2022的64位版本可以明显提升处理速度,非常赞!当然,作为单纯的编译器,学习用CMake加Visual Studio 2017及更高版本会更灵活!

相关问题解答
-
VS Code和Visual Studio到底适合什么人用呢?
哎,这个问题好!简单说,VS Code超级适合那些喜欢轻快、啥都想装插件搞定的朋友,还有各种操作系统都能用,真心方便。Visual Studio嘛,更适合搞Windows平台或者需要全套功能的大型项目的开发者。按你需求选,千万别白花时间! -
Visual Studio哪个版本最适合学习用?
嘿嘿,社区版绝对是首选啦,完全免费,功能大部分都够用,尤其是对学生和刚入门的小伙伴,界面友好不复杂,最重要的是没压力,学起来so easy! -
怎么快速搭建一个C语言项目?
说白了,一点都不难!打开Visual Studio,选“C++”新项目,按提示创建文件,写写代码就能跑起来,别忘了用“源文件”里右键新建C++文件,虽然说是C++文件,但完全能写纯C代码的,这点超灵活,给力! -
如果项目很大,我应该用哪个Visual Studio版本?
嗯,这个嘛,Visual Studio 2022的64位版本绝对是王道,运行起来稳又快,处理大项目没压力。如果只想编译或者调试,建议搭配CMake用Visual Studio 2017以上版本,兼容性更好,工作效率蹭蹭蹭往上升!
发布评论